摘要
Widely used digital cameras nowadays rise single sensor color filter array (CFA) which captures only one component of a pixel among the three components Red, Green and Blue (RGB). This interleaved RGB valued images are called mosaic images. The mosaic images are of one third of the RGB image's size. The mosaic image can be compressed further to reduce storage. In this paper we propose a new efficient method of lossless compression for color mosaic images. First the mosaic image is transformed by 5/3 forward wavelet transforms, which is best suited for color mosaic data. We also proposed a low complexity Adaptive Context-based Modified Golomb-Rice coding technique to compress the coefficients of the Transform.The lossless compression performance of the proposed method on color mosaic images is arguably the best so far among the existing lossless image codecs.
